How to Change an Account's Posting Key
If you are paranoid like me, you can make a posting key that should allow you to log into the [steemit.com](http://steemit.com) website without entering the private key that grants full control of your account.

First, make a new key pair with `suggest_brain_key`, let's imagine it looks like this:

```
suggest_brain_key
{
  "brain_priv_key": "BUNCH OF WORDS NO ONE HAS EVER UTTERED",
  "wif_priv_key": "5STEEMPOSTINGPRIVATEKEY",
  "pub_key": "STMPOSTINGPUBLICKEY"
}
```

Now, save the private key (`wif_priv_key`) **securely**.

Take the public key (`pub_key` and use it as the 5th argument to update_account.

We'll pretend we are updating the account `steemit`:

```update_account steemit "" STM65wH1LZ7BfSHcK69SShnqCAH5xdoSZpGkUjmzHJ5GCuxEK9V5G STM65wH1LZ7BfSHcK69SShnqCAH5xdoSZpGkUjmzHJ5GCuxEK9V5G STM65wH1LZ7BfSHcK69SShnqCAH5xdoSZpGkUjmzHJ5GCuxEK9V5G STMPOSTINGPUBLICKEY STM65wH1LZ7BfSHcK69SShnqCAH5xdoSZpGkUjmzHJ5GCuxEK9V5G true```

In this example, the owner of the `steemit` account would sign in to [steemit.com](http://steemit.com) with the the private key `5STEEMPOSTINGPRIVATEKEY`.

So if there is some spyware in one's browser, the most it can do is post some spam and not actually spend any STEEM owned by the account.
